自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(18)
  • 资源 (48)
  • 问答 (1)
  • 收藏
  • 关注

转载 JDk以及各个版本的区别

jdk1.5的新特性:1. 泛型   ArrayList list=new ArrayList()------>ArrayListlist=new ArrayList();2 自动装箱/拆箱   nt i=list.get(0).parseInt();-------->int i=list.get(0);原始类型与对应的包装类不用显式转换3 for-each   i=0;i

2015-09-30 02:14:09 6128

转载 HashSet的对象必须实现hashCode()和equals()

java中hashset跟对象重载的equals和hashcode方法到底有什么关系?以下面里面分析:import java.util.HashSet;public class EmployeeTest{static int count = 0;static public class Demo{public Demo(String s){

2015-09-30 01:58:12 4147

转载 java基础之集合框架——Collections-同步和非同步

首先研究下Collection下的同步和非同步,例如ArrayList    List 接口的大小可变数组的实现。实现了所有可选列表操作,并允许包括 null 在内的所有元素。除了实现List 接口外,此类还提供一些方法来操作内部用来存储列表的数组的大小。(此类大致上等同于 Vector 类,除了此类是不同步的。)size、isEmpty、get、set、iterator 和 listIt

2015-09-30 01:51:25 2020

转载 Java JVM内存管理及垃圾回收

很多Java面试的时候,都会问到有关Java垃圾回收的问题,提到垃圾回收肯定要涉及到JVM内存管理机制,Java语言的执行效率一直被C、C++程序员所嘲笑,其实,事实就是这样,Java在执行效率方面确实很低,一方面,Java语言采用面向对象思想,这也决定了其必然是开发效率高,执行效率低。另一方面,Java语言对程序员做了一个美好的承诺:程序员无需去管理内存,因为JVM有垃圾回收(GC),会去自动进

2015-09-30 01:21:00 416

转载 Java集合分析思想(二)HashMap、HashTable、ConcurrentHashMap

Java集合类是个非常重要的知识点,HashMap、HashTable、ConcurrentHashMap等算是集合类中的重点,可谓“重中之重”,首先来看个问题,如面试官问你:HashMap和HashTable有什么区别,一个比较简单的回答是:1、HashMap是非线程安全的,HashTable是线程安全的。2、HashMap的键和值都允许有null值存在,而HashTable则不

2015-09-30 00:45:12 476

转载 java集合分析思想(一)

一、集合类简介数组是很常用的一种的数据结构,我们用它可以满足很多的功能,但是,有时我们会遇到如下这样的问题:1、我们需要该容器的长度是不确定的。2、我们需要它能自动排序。3、我们需要存储以键值对方式存在的数据。如果遇到上述的情况,数组是很难满足需求的,接下来本章将介绍另一种与数组类似的数据结构——集合类,集合类在Java中有很重要的意义,保存临时数据,管理对

2015-09-30 00:40:59 975 1

转载 Java集合类性能分析2

对于Android开发者来说深入了解Java的集合类很有必要主要是从Collection和Map接口衍生出来的,目前主要提供了List、Set和Map这三大类的集合,今天Android吧(ard8.com)就他们的子类在标准情况和多线程下的性能做简单的分析。       Collection接口主要有两种子类分别为List和Set,区别主要是List保存的对象可以重复,而Set不可以重复,

2015-09-30 00:33:39 462

转载 java集合框架以及性能分析

1.Java 集合框架图-集合接口:6个接口(短虚线表示),表示不同集合类型,是集合框架的基础。-抽象类:5个抽象类(长虚线表示),对集合接口的部分实现。可扩展为自定义集合类。-实现类:8个实现类(实线表示),对接口的具体实现。2.Java容器类介绍① Java容器类都可以自动地调整自己的尺寸。② Collection 接口是一组允许重复的对象。③ Set 接口

2015-09-30 00:27:48 1037

转载 面向对象的抽象思想和模式设计如何连接

1.根据它们的用途,设计模式可分为创建型(Creational),结构型(Structural)和行为型(Behavioral)三种,其中创建型模式主要用于描述如何创建对象,结构型模式主要用于描述如何实现类或对象的组合,行为型模式主要用于描述类或对象怎样交互以及怎样分配职责,在GoF 23种设计模式中包含5种创建型设计模式、7种结构型设计模式和11种行为型设计模式。此外,根据某个模式主要是用于

2015-09-27 14:16:03 572

转载 接口的行为抽象和抽象类的行为抽象

选择Java接口还是抽象类很多人有过这样的疑问:为什么有的地方必须使用接口而不是抽象类,而在另一些地方,又必须使用抽象类而不是接口呢?或者说,在考虑Java类的一般化问题时,很多人会在接口和抽象类之间犹豫不决,甚至随便选择一种。实际上接口和抽象类的选择不是随心所欲的。 要理解接口和抽象类的选择原则,有两个概念很重要:对象的行为和对象的实现。如果一个实体可以有多种实现方式,则在设计实

2015-09-26 03:31:51 3587 2

原创 java 内存模型

2015-09-24 03:19:59 254

转载 mysql预处理学习和总结

1、  Mysql预处理简介预处理的意思是先提交sql语句到mysql服务端,执行预编译,客户端执行sql语句时,只需上传输入参数即可,这点和存储过程有点相似。一般而言,预处理的执行效率相对于一般的sql执行操作,效率比较高。由于客户端上传的或是读取的结果集是绑定输入内存地址和输出内存地址,对于一些二进制流,或大数据量的存储和读取显得尤为方便。 2、  参考说明

2015-09-20 18:04:33 4132

转载 prepare 预编译SQL:Mysql

[MYSQL]prepare 预编译SQL:Mysql分类: Php&MySql2010-03-28 23:03 1280人阅读 评论(0) 收藏 举报sqlmysqlinsertdelete数据库table预编译SQL:SQL代码prepare pstmt from 'select a from table';  上面这句S

2015-09-20 18:02:19 1663

转载 MySQL存储过程详解 mysql 存储过程mysql存储过程详解 1. 存储过程简介 我们常用的操作数据库语言SQL语句在执行的时候需要要先编译,然后执行,而存储过程(Stored

http://blog.sina.com.cn/s/blog_52d20fbf0100ofd5.htmlmysql存储过程详解1.      存储过程简介 我们常用的操作数据库语言SQL语句在执行的时候需要要先编译,然后执行,而存储过程(Stored Procedure)是一组为了完成特定功能的SQL语句集,经编译后存储在数据库中,用户通过指定存储过程的

2015-09-20 10:45:43 2890

原创 Navicat for MySQL 11.0.10 +破解补丁

http://download.csdn.net/detail/zar19901007/6417673运行PatchNavicat.exe补丁,选择navicat.exe主程序(安装目录下)为其打上补丁即可。破解后启动软件,不会再提醒要需要注册了。

2015-09-20 10:05:12 5784

原创 css 选择器如何选择

根据css选择器的权重,id>class>label ,那么我们在对一个效果实现的时候,应该反过来选择,为了后续代码的扩展性,我们应该尽量避免使用高权重的选择器;这样当后续再维护的时候,我们可以通过更高的权重来进行修改

2015-09-07 00:51:27 372

原创 taglib作用的应该放置在html标签外部,不然tag无法解析

2015-09-04 16:35:08 1328

原创 Exception starting filter login Unable to load configuration. - action

Caused by: Unable to load configuration. - actionCaused by: Action class [com.example.action1.LoginAction] not found - action很显然,action类的包名出错了,导致在redeploy的时候,服务器报错了,webbrowser的错误是HTTP Status 4

2015-09-03 10:45:44 412

百度地图api

百度api测试,菜单选项选择所需地图信息

2013-08-05

百度地图api测试

位置检索 周边检索 范围检索 公交检索 驾乘检索 步行检索 ;当测试发现效果不对的时候,调整一下经纬度;主要看MyLocation这个类

2013-08-01

安卓音频录音

安卓 音频 录音

2013-07-26

activitygroup

ActivityGroup 多个activity页面返回 子activity menu设置

2013-07-22

menu backKey

TabHost中用到ActivityGroup,如何使用返回键和子activity中menu怎样有效设置

2013-07-22

系统Camera源码分析

系统Camera源码分析

2013-07-20

tabhost_demo

ActivityGroup back

2013-07-13

Lights_tabhost

Lights_tabhost

2013-07-13

tabhost原型

tabhost原型

2013-07-13

欢迎界面 代码

欢迎界面 代码

2013-07-12

android application framework api源码包含jni的c,c++库,api和android.jar包对应

android application framework api源码文件,包含jni的c,c++库文件,api和android.jar包对应

2013-07-09

jni demo .so链接库生成过程

jni demo .so链接库生成过程 参考博文http://blog.sina.com.cn/s/blog_71a357060101ehab.html

2013-07-09

蓝牙程序代码

蓝牙程序代码

2013-07-05

二维扫描码

一个demo可以实现二维码信息的读取,点击后跳转到相应的网站;当然可以看下对代码的一些注释;比如实现自动循环变焦的实现,还有surfaceView的用法; 初学者还是有价值的;

2013-07-04

实现扫描二维码并且解析二维码

实现扫描二维码并且解析二维码 二维码 自动变焦 自定义照相机

2013-07-04

多人在线聊天系统源码 xmpp+openfire

源码,实现多人在线聊天 私聊,建房分组聊 ,注册,登陆

2013-05-11

android overlay系统 overlay的硬件抽象层 camera系统与上层接口和硬件抽象层

android overlay系统 overlay的硬件抽象层 camera系统与上层接口和硬件抽象层

2013-05-11

android的audio系统 和上层接口 audio的硬件抽象层

android的audio系统 和上层接口 audio的硬件抽象层

2013-05-11

android多媒体系统的结构 多媒体的各个层次 实现的核心部分opencore

android多媒体系统的结构 多媒体的各个层次 实现的核心部分opencore

2013-05-11

modem驱动 电话的本地RIL层 电话的java框架

modem驱动 电话的本地RIL层 电话的java框架

2013-05-11

redis集群搭建.rar

redis-7004.conf 文件中的密码不一致,用redis-7003.conf替换一下 redis 集群配置文件 https://www.jianshu.com/p/43cf4798ec1e 1.create-cluster中的 密码 和redis.conf中一致 2.create-cluster中ip替换成具体的ip

2019-11-04

share_rs.rar

mongodb 分片副本集群配置文件 见博文 https://www.jianshu.com/p/75551a38be57

2019-11-04

省市区镇 级联 js vue

省市区镇 级联 js vue 省市区镇 级联 js vue 省市区镇 级联 js vue

2019-06-07

springboot 兼容映射 vue jsp

springboot 兼容jsp、vue,并以jar方式打包部署 1.pom --jsp配置、webapp资源配置 2.vue编译打包路径配置 参见 vue配置.md 3.WebMvcConfig路由映射配置 4.项目结构 5.另: 诡异:顺序变了,jsp直接以源码方式返回给前端 src/main/webapp <!--注意此次必须要放在此目录下才能被访问到--> META-INF/resources **/** src/main/resources src/main/java **/*.xml

2019-05-17

springboot-thymeleaf.rar

springboot jsp jstl el thymeleaf html jar 注意:1.pom 资源打包 2.项目结构

2019-05-17

人工智能-机器学习、深度学习课件

day01-机器学习概述、特征工程、机器学习算法; day02-sklearn、knn、朴素贝叶斯、决策树; day03-线性回归、岭回归、逻辑回归、聚类; day04-Tensorflow基础; day05-TensorflowIO操作; day06-Tensorflow、神经网络

2019-01-01

王万良编著,人工智能及其应用(第三版),高等教育出版社,PPT

人工智能: 知识表示,确定性推理方法,不确定性推理方法,搜索求解策略, 进化算法及其应用,群智能算法及其应用,人工神经网络及其应用, 机器学习,专家系统,自然语言理解及其应用

2019-01-01

金融项目接口测试用例

充值模块,提现模块,项目新增模块,审核模块,投标模块,生成回款,获取各种列表信息等。

2018-12-28

金融项目测试用例

投资理财:后台加标流程验证,投标流程验证,满标审批流程验证,到期回款流程验证,流标验证. 回款:一次性还款,按月付息到期还本。

2018-12-28

android 服务

service bind and start 模式

2014-05-08

Launcher2修改

android Launcher2 2X2 缩放icon 图标 修改的标记 xzedit xz edit 两个标记

2014-04-09

laucher 图标

修改launcher2,改变launcher的icons的布局,放大icons;修改的地方标记是xz edit

2014-03-20

location gps

获取位置信息

2014-01-17

android apk 在线升级原型

android apk 在线升级原型

2013-12-10

nat_demo 包含路由配置

本demo描述了如何通过socket连接实现访问内网和外网ip的配置过程

2013-11-30

JNA相关包 jna.jar

JNA相关包

2013-11-24

android aidl 之 system service 架构

android aidl 之 system service 架构

2013-08-29

android aidl

aidl 之 app service aidl之 SystemServer会后续推出

2013-08-29

JNI 完整的案例

JNI 完整的案例

2013-08-26

AudioRecordDemo

AudioRecorderDemo 录音导入文件

2013-08-10

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除